Prophase I
The first stage of meiosis I where chromosomes condense, homologous chromosomes pair, and crossing-over can occur, enhancing genetic diversity.
Midplane
An anatomical term referring to an imaginary line or plane that divides the body into equal right and left halves.
Metaphase
A phase of cell division where chromosomes align in the center of the cell before being separated into each of the two new cells.
Ploidy
The number of chromosome sets in a nucleus or cell. See haploid, diploid, and polyploid.
